John Naida, MD, is a radiation oncologist specially trained in the use of various forms of radiation for the treatment of cancer and other diseases. Dr. Naida treats all kinds of tumors, specializing in radiation therapy for breast and prostate cancers, and palliative care. He uses external radiation treatments, as well as radioactive seed implant therapy for prostate cancer and accelerated partial breast radiation therapy (Mammosite) for breast cancer. He also has expertise in the use of Gamma Knife radiosurgery for the treatment of brain tumors.
Dr. Naida is a member of the American Society for Therapeutic Radiology and Oncology and the Ethics Committee at Aurora West Allis Medical Center. He enjoys public speaking about cancer prevention and early detection. (06/08)
